Script Lugul 8 is a light, narrow, high contrast, italic, short x-height font.

A delicate, calligraphic script with hairline entry and exit strokes and pronounced thick–thin modulation. Letterforms are right-slanted with long, looping ascenders and descenders, and many capitals feature generous swashes and oval counter-shapes. The rhythm is smooth and continuous, with joined, cursive construction in the lowercase and a poised, slightly compressed overall footprint. Numerals are similarly graceful, using curved terminals and understated loops to match the letterforms.

Well suited to wedding suites, formal invitations, certificates, and luxury-oriented branding where flourish and sophistication are desired. It also works as a display script for titles, packaging, and logotypes, especially when used with ample whitespace and supportive, simpler companion type for longer text.

The overall tone is polished and ceremonial, leaning toward classic invitation lettering and upscale branding. Its fine strokes and ornamental capitals create a sense of romance and formality, with an airy, refined presence best suited to elegant settings.

The design appears intended to emulate formal pen calligraphy with graceful movement and decorative capitalization, offering an elegant, display-forward script for premium and celebratory communication. The emphasis on swashed initials and fine terminals suggests use in short phrases where expressive letterforms can take center stage.

Capitals carry much of the personality through large initial loops and extended stroke endings, which can dominate line texture when used frequently. The lowercase maintains a consistent, restrained cadence, while the more elaborate entry/exit strokes introduce a lively, handwritten nuance. At smaller sizes, the finest hairlines may visually recede, making the style read best when given enough scale and contrast.
